1. Initial Price Tag: What’s the Starting Cost?
The price of a 2-month-old Labrador puppy can vary widely depending on factors like breeder reputation, location, and whether the pup is show-quality or a pet. On average, you can expect to pay anywhere between $800 to $1,500 for a healthy, well-bred Labrador puppy. 🤑💰
Remember, cheaper isn’t always better. Reputable breeders invest time and resources into ensuring their puppies are healthy and well-socialized, which can reflect in the price tag. Think of it as investing in a happy, healthy companion for years to come!
2. Beyond the Purchase: Additional Costs to Consider
While the initial purchase price is significant, there are other costs to consider when welcoming a new furry family member. Here’s a breakdown:
- Veterinary Expenses: Vaccinations, spaying/neutering, and routine check-ups can add up. Expect to spend around $500-$1,000 in the first year alone. 💊🏥
- Food and Supplies: Quality dog food, toys, bedding, and grooming supplies will also contribute to your budget. Plan for around $200-$300 annually. 🍗🐶
- Training and Socialization: Investing in training classes can ensure your Labrador grows into a well-behaved adult. Classes typically range from $100-$300. 📚🎓

3. Long-Term Investment: More Than Just Money
Bringing home a 2-month-old Labrador puppy is not just a financial investment but an emotional one too. Labradors are known for their friendly, energetic, and loyal nature, making them great family pets. However, they require lots of attention, exercise, and patience to grow into well-adjusted adults. 🏃♂️💪
Consider the time and effort you can dedicate to training, exercising, and bonding with your new puppy. With proper care and love, your Labrador will become a cherished member of your family for many years to come. 🏡❤️
